|   | Diaphragm Seal Type 200, Welded or Bonded |
Teflon® coated, continuous-duty diaphragm capsule is welded to the top housing, which is then clamped to a bottom housing. Fill/bleed connection is standard. Top housing and pressure instrument are removable. Available in same process connections, materials, types and sizes as the Type 100 capsule design. Top housing is interchangeable with all standard Ashcroft bottom housings. |
Type 200 Bonded Viton® Similar in construction, materials, and product features to the Type 300 clamped Viton® diaphragm seal, the Viton® diaphragm in the Type 200 seal is bonded permanently to the top housing, and is the removable type. |

|   | Diaphragm Seal Type 300, Clamped |
Lowest cost metal diaphragm seal in the Ashcroft line. Broad selection of materials... for meeting various service applications, including Teflon®, Viton® and Kalrez® diaphragms. Teflon®-coated metal or elastomeric diaphragm is clamped securely between the top and bottom housings by clamp rings, assuring positive seal. Top housing is contoured to match diaphragm, minimizing distortion of the diaphragm (all except |
Viton® and Kalrez®) should the pressure instrument be removed. Continuous duty. Fill/bleed connection is standard. Top housing and diaphragm are nonremovable. Metal diaphragm only available in 0.25" to 1" threaded inlet sizes. Teflon®, Viton® and Kalrez® diaphragms available in threaded and flanged inlet connections. |

|   | "Mini" Diaphragm Seal Type 310, All Welded |
Compact size to fit space-restricted areas. Designed to protect transducers, miniswitches and 3.5" or smaller pressure gauges from corrosion, plugging or freeze-up All-welded metal construction prevents leakage of process media Rated for 2500 psi at 100°F Fill/bleed connection is standard |

|   | "Mini" Diaphragm Seal Type 320 Quick-Connect |
The Ashcroft® Type 320 quick-connect diaphragm seal is designed especially for those applications that require ease of dismantling and re-assembly and do not require a 3A standard rating in accordance with sanitary standard 37-01. Typical applications include the pharmaceutical, dairy, food processing, biotechnology, and filtration markets. Also included are breweries, distilleries, wineries and citrus juice production plants. |

|   | Iso-Ring, Iso-Spool Types 80/85/86 |
With the Ashcroft® Isolation Ring, the instrument is in contact with the fill fluid, not directly with the process flow. Clogging or fouling is never a problem. The Iso-Ring has a flexible inner cylinder, behind which is the fill fluid. As process liquid flows through the pip, it exerts pressure. The pressure exerted by the fill fluid is then monitored by the instrument-sensing element. A 360-degree flexible cylinder means no plugging, assuring reliable and accurate pressure readings. A built-in threaded needle valve is provided as standard. This permits the removal of a pressure instrument for calibration repair, or replacement without shutting down the process flow. |
Adaptable to a variety of process conditions and applications, the Ashcroft Iso-Ring can be used for protection of instrumentation such as pressure gauges, switches, transmitters, recorders and transducers. The Iso-Ring fits between customer-supplied piping flanges like many butterfly valves, and is available for piping diameters from 2" to 20". It can be used at any pressure within the limitations of ASME classes 150 and 300, and even in most vacuum applications. |
